Dietary Sodium-Restriction (DIS) and Renal Meals (RM) for Hemodialysis (HD)(DISaRM-HD)

ClinicalTrials.gov ID: NCT04991441

Official title

Impact of a Low-Sodium Meal Feeding Protocol on Interdialytic Weight Gain and Markers of Cardiovascular Health in Hemodialysis Patients
